> It's referring to the vnode replicas on the node you are replacing. Doing > a force-replace reassigns all that nodes partitions without handing them > off, so the replicas on that node are "lost". However, since riak > replicates to 'N' physical nodes, there should be other replicas of your > data. > It will take a repair to replicate the data to the new node though. > Alex, Thanks for the reply. But I am merely doing a force-replace to rename a node, meaning that all that node's data is still on disk, I should expect no data loss on the node. Is that correct? Elias Levy
